#include <sys/cdefs.h>
__FBSDID("$FreeBSD$");
#include <arpa/inet.h>
#include <rpc/rpc.h>
#include <assert.h>
#include <errno.h>
#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<stringlist.h>
#include <unistd.h>
#include "testutil.h"
enum test_methods {
TEST_GETRPCENT,
TEST_GETRPCBYNAME,
TEST_GETRPCBYNUMBER,
TEST_GETRPCENT_2PASS,
TEST_BUILD_SNAPSHOT
};
static int debug = 0;
static enum test_methods method = TEST_BUILD_SNAPSHOT;
DECLARE_TEST_DATA(rpcent)
DECLARE_TEST_FILE_SNAPSHOT(rpcent)
DECLARE_1PASS_TEST(rpcent)
DECLARE_2PASS_TEST(rpcent)
static void clone_rpcent(struct rpcent *, struct rpcent const *);
static int compare_rpcent(struct rpcent *, struct rpcent *, void *);
static void dump_rpcent(struct rpcent *);
static void free_rpcent(struct rpcent *);
static void sdump_rpcent(struct rpcent *, char *, size_t);
static int rpcent_read_snapshot_func(struct rpcent *, char *);
static int rpcent_check_ambiguity(struct rpcent_test_data *,
struct rpcent *);
static int rpcent_fill_test_data(struct rpcent_test_data *);
static int rpcent_test_correctness(struct rpcent *, void *);
static int rpcent_test_getrpcbyname(struct rpcent *, void *);
static int rpcent_test_getrpcbynumber(struct rpcent *, void *);
static int rpcent_test_getrpcent(struct rpcent *, void *);
static void usage(void) __attribute__((__noreturn__));
IMPLEMENT_TEST_DATA(rpcent)
IMPLEMENT_TEST_FILE_SNAPSHOT(rpcent)
IMPLEMENT_1PASS_TEST(rpcent)
IMPLEMENT_2PASS_TEST(rpcent)
static void
clone_rpcent(struct rpcent *dest, struct rpcent const *src)
{
assert(dest != NULL);
assert(src != NULL);
char **cp;
int aliases_num;
memset(dest, 0, sizeof(struct rpcent));
if (src->r_name != NULL) {
dest->r_name = strdup(src->r_name);
assert(dest->r_name != NULL);
}
dest->r_number = src->r_number;
if (src->r_aliases != NULL) {
aliases_num = 0;
for (cp = src->r_aliases; *cp; ++cp)
++aliases_num;
dest->r_aliases = (char **)malloc((aliases_num+1) * (sizeof(char *)));
assert(dest->r_aliases != NULL);
memset(dest->r_aliases, 0, (aliases_num+1) * (sizeof(char *)));
for (cp = src->r_aliases; *cp; ++cp) {
dest->r_aliases[cp - src->r_aliases] = strdup(*cp);
assert(dest->r_aliases[cp - src->r_aliases] != NULL);
}
}
}
static void
free_rpcent(struct rpcent *rpc)
{
char **cp;
assert(rpc != NULL);
free(rpc->r_name);
for (cp = rpc->r_aliases; *cp; ++cp)
free(*cp);
free(rpc->r_aliases);
}
static int
compare_rpcent(struct rpcent *rpc1, struct rpcent *rpc2, void *mdata)
{
char **c1, **c2;
if (rpc1 == rpc2)
return 0;
if ((rpc1 == NULL) || (rpc2 == NULL))
goto errfin;
if ((strcmp(rpc1->r_name, rpc2->r_name) != 0) ||
(rpc1->r_number != rpc2->r_number))
goto errfin;
c1 = rpc1->r_aliases;
c2 = rpc2->r_aliases;
if ((rpc1->r_aliases == NULL) || (rpc2->r_aliases == NULL))
goto errfin;
for (;*c1 && *c2; ++c1, ++c2)
if (strcmp(*c1, *c2) != 0)
goto errfin;
if ((*c1 != '\0') || (*c2 != '\0'))
goto errfin;
return 0;
errfin:
if ((debug) && (mdata == NULL)) {
printf("following structures are not equal:\n");
dump_rpcent(rpc1);
dump_rpcent(rpc2);
}
return (-1);
}
static void
sdump_rpcent(struct rpcent *rpc, char *buffer, size_t buflen)
{
char **cp;
int written;
written = snprintf(buffer, buflen, "%s %d",
rpc->r_name, rpc->r_number);
buffer += written;
if (written > buflen)
return;
buflen -= written;
if (rpc->r_aliases != NULL) {
if (*(rpc->r_aliases) != '\0') {
for (cp = rpc->r_aliases; *cp; ++cp) {
written = snprintf(buffer, buflen, " %s",*cp);
buffer += written;
if (written > buflen)
return;
buflen -= written;
if (buflen == 0)
return;
}
} else
snprintf(buffer, buflen, " noaliases");
} else
snprintf(buffer, buflen, " (null)");
}
static int
rpcent_read_snapshot_func(struct rpcent *rpc, char *line)
{
StringList *sl;
char *s, *ps, *ts;
int i;
if (debug)
printf("1 line read from snapshot:\n%s\n", line);
i = 0;
sl = NULL;
ps = line;
memset(rpc, 0, sizeof(struct rpcent));
while ( (s = strsep(&ps, " ")) != NULL) {
switch (i) {
case 0:
rpc->r_name = strdup(s);
assert(rpc->r_name != NULL);
break;
case 1:
rpc->r_number = (int)strtol(s, &ts, 10);
if (*ts != '\0') {
free(rpc->r_name);
return (-1);
}
break;
default:
if (sl == NULL) {
if (strcmp(s, "(null)") == 0)
return (0);
sl = sl_init();
assert(sl != NULL);
if (strcmp(s, "noaliases") != 0) {
ts = strdup(s);
assert(ts != NULL);
sl_add(sl, ts);
}
} else {
ts = strdup(s);
assert(ts != NULL);
sl_add(sl, ts);
}
break;
};
++i;
}
if (i < 3) {
free(rpc->r_name);
memset(rpc, 0, sizeof(struct rpcent));
return (-1);
}
sl_add(sl, NULL);
rpc->r_aliases = sl->sl_str;
/* NOTE: is it a dirty hack or not? */
free(sl);
return (0);
}
static void
dump_rpcent(struct rpcent *result)
{
if (result != NULL) {
char buffer[1024];
sdump_rpcent(result, buffer, sizeof(buffer));
printf("%s\n", buffer);
} else
printf("(null)\n");
}
static int
rpcent_fill_test_data(struct rpcent_test_data *td)
{
struct rpcent *rpc;
setrpcent(1);
while ((rpc = getrpcent()) != NULL) {
if (rpcent_test_correctness(rpc, NULL) == 0)
TEST_DATA_APPEND(rpcent, td, rpc);
else
return (-1);
}
endrpcent();
return (0);
}
static int
rpcent_test_correctness(struct rpcent *rpc, void *mdata)
{
if (debug) {
printf("testing correctness with the following data:\n");
dump_rpcent(rpc);
}
if (rpc == NULL)
goto errfin;
if (rpc->r_name == NULL)
goto errfin;
if (rpc->r_number < 0)
goto errfin;
if (rpc->r_aliases == NULL)
goto errfin;
if (debug)
printf("correct\n");
return (0);
errfin:
if (debug)
printf("incorrect\n");
return (-1);
}
/* rpcent_check_ambiguity() is needed when one port+rpc is associated with
* more than one peice (these cases are usually marked as PROBLEM in
* /etc/peices. This functions is needed also when one peice+rpc is
* associated with several ports. We have to check all the rpcent structures
* to make sure that rpc really exists and correct */
static int
rpcent_check_ambiguity(struct rpcent_test_data *td, struct rpcent *rpc)
{
return (TEST_DATA_FIND(rpcent, td, rpc, compare_rpcent,
NULL) != NULL ? 0 : -1);
}
static int
rpcent_test_getrpcbyname(struct rpcent *rpc_model, void *mdata)
{
char **alias;
struct rpcent *rpc;
if (debug) {
printf("testing getrpcbyname() with the following data:\n");
dump_rpcent(rpc_model);
}
rpc = getrpcbyname(rpc_model->r_name);
if (rpcent_test_correctness(rpc, NULL) != 0)
goto errfin;
if ((compare_rpcent(rpc, rpc_model, NULL) != 0) &&
(rpcent_check_ambiguity((struct rpcent_test_data *)mdata, rpc)
!=0))
goto errfin;
for (alias = rpc_model->r_aliases; *alias; ++alias) {
rpc = getrpcbyname(*alias);
if (rpcent_test_correctness(rpc, NULL) != 0)
goto errfin;
if ((compare_rpcent(rpc, rpc_model, NULL) != 0) &&
(rpcent_check_ambiguity(
(struct rpcent_test_data *)mdata, rpc) != 0))
goto errfin;
}
if (debug)
printf("ok\n");
return (0);
errfin:
if (debug)
printf("not ok\n");
return (-1);
}
static int
rpcent_test_getrpcbynumber(struct rpcent *rpc_model, void *mdata)
{
struct rpcent *rpc;
if (debug) {
printf("testing getrpcbyport() with the following data...\n");
dump_rpcent(rpc_model);
}
rpc = getrpcbynumber(rpc_model->r_number);
if ((rpcent_test_correctness(rpc, NULL) != 0) ||
((compare_rpcent(rpc, rpc_model, NULL) != 0) &&
(rpcent_check_ambiguity((struct rpcent_test_data *)mdata, rpc)
!= 0))) {
if (debug)
printf("not ok\n");
return (-1);
} else {
if (debug)
printf("ok\n");
return (0);
}
}
static int
rpcent_test_getrpcent(struct rpcent *rpc, void *mdata)
{
/* Only correctness can be checked when doing 1-pass test for
* getrpcent(). */
return (rpcent_test_correctness(rpc, NULL));
}
static void
usage(void)
{
(void)fprintf(stderr,
"Usage: %s -nve2 [-d] [-s <file>]\n",
getprogname());
exit(1);
}
int
main(int argc, char **argv)
{
struct rpcent_test_data td, td_snap, td_2pass;
char *snapshot_file;
int rv;
int c;
if (argc < 2)
usage();
snapshot_file = NULL;
while ((c = getopt(argc, argv, "nve2ds:")) != -1)
switch (c) {
case 'd':
debug++;
break;
case 'n':
method = TEST_GETRPCBYNAME;
break;
case 'v':
method = TEST_GETRPCBYNUMBER;
break;
case 'e':
method = TEST_GETRPCENT;
break;
case '2':
method = TEST_GETRPCENT_2PASS;
break;
case 's':
snapshot_file = strdup(optarg);
break;
default:
usage();
}
TEST_DATA_INIT(rpcent, &td, clone_rpcent, free_rpcent);
TEST_DATA_INIT(rpcent, &td_snap, clone_rpcent, free_rpcent);
if (snapshot_file != NULL) {
if (access(snapshot_file, W_OK | R_OK) != 0) {
if (errno == ENOENT)
method = TEST_BUILD_SNAPSHOT;
else {
if (debug)
printf("can't access the file %s\n",
snapshot_file);
rv = -1;
goto fin;
}
} else {
if (method == TEST_BUILD_SNAPSHOT) {
rv = 0;
goto fin;
}
TEST_SNAPSHOT_FILE_READ(rpcent, snapshot_file,
&td_snap, rpcent_read_snapshot_func);
}
}
rv = rpcent_fill_test_data(&td);
if (rv == -1)
return (-1);
switch (method) {
case TEST_GETRPCBYNAME:
if (snapshot_file == NULL)
rv = DO_1PASS_TEST(rpcent, &td,
rpcent_test_getrpcbyname, (void *)&td);
else
rv = DO_1PASS_TEST(rpcent, &td_snap,
rpcent_test_getrpcbyname, (void *)&td_snap);
break;
case TEST_GETRPCBYNUMBER:
if (snapshot_file == NULL)
rv = DO_1PASS_TEST(rpcent, &td,
rpcent_test_getrpcbynumber, (void *)&td);
else
rv = DO_1PASS_TEST(rpcent, &td_snap,
rpcent_test_getrpcbynumber, (void *)&td_snap);
break;
case TEST_GETRPCENT:
if (snapshot_file == NULL)
rv = DO_1PASS_TEST(rpcent, &td, rpcent_test_getrpcent,
(void *)&td);
else
rv = DO_2PASS_TEST(rpcent, &td, &td_snap,
compare_rpcent, NULL);
break;
case TEST_GETRPCENT_2PASS:
TEST_DATA_INIT(rpcent, &td_2pass, clone_rpcent, free_rpcent);
rv = rpcent_fill_test_data(&td_2pass);
if (rv != -1)
rv = DO_2PASS_TEST(rpcent, &td, &td_2pass,
compare_rpcent, NULL);
TEST_DATA_DESTROY(rpcent, &td_2pass);
break;
case TEST_BUILD_SNAPSHOT:
if (snapshot_file != NULL)
rv = TEST_SNAPSHOT_FILE_WRITE(rpcent, snapshot_file, &td,
sdump_rpcent);
break;
default:
rv = 0;
break;
};
fin:
TEST_DATA_DESTROY(rpcent, &td_snap);
TEST_DATA_DESTROY(rpcent, &td);
free(snapshot_file);
return (rv);
}
